Output 89ecebe6be23b04ab6be24a3850583ce5a981fcc86eb759ab5a5aea91a77373a:5

value
962147986
script pubkey
OP_HASH160 OP_PUSHBYTES_20 39403c19bb39bfc44c8b25870226427e932c45bf OP_EQUAL
address
36ujPb4EpMcDfYAGaqAWnwYg4UdtAA9opp
transaction
89ecebe6be23b04ab6be24a3850583ce5a981fcc86eb759ab5a5aea91a77373a
spent
true